How the numbers work

How earnings are estimated, what is public, and when this page was last updated.

Last updated
Jun 11, 2026
Data source
Public YouTube discovery
Built from publicly available channels and videos matched to this niche.
Confidence
Confidence is highest when a niche has many long-form breakout videos with known subscriber counts. Percentile ranges are precomputed from the analyzed sample; thin niches may show wider ranges or missing percentiles.
  • We take a video's public view count and estimate how much ad revenue it earned, using a typical pay-per-view rate for this niche. The result is a range (low to high).
  • A channel's total estimated earnings are the sum of all its individual video estimates, across the channel's entire history.
  • These estimates assume all views earned ad revenue. In reality many channels have not turned on ads, so real earnings are usually lower.
  • Actual earnings depend on the creator's monetization status, audience location, ad formats, sponsorships, and more.
  • Verified data comes from visible YouTube channel pages and video listings. Estimated data is filled in from related channels when direct info was not available.
